Building An Empire

Gary Oldman, Malin Akerman, and Milo Ventimiglia will star in the $9 million indie gangster flick "Criminal Empire for Dummy's" says Variety.

Ventimiglia (pictured) plays a charismatic young guy who went from a tragic childhood living in the ghetto to his current position as the head of a large multi-national organised crime syndicate. In flashback throughout the film he relates the do's and don'ts of maintaining a criminal empire.

Michael Clarke Duncan and Harvey Keitel co-star.

Cliff Dorfman (Warrior) penned the script and will make his directorial debut as well

Michael Roban, Dave Brown, Grzegorz Hajdarowicz and Paul Schiff are set to produce.

Production kicks off late March in New Orleans.
